Add 3/7 and 14/96
3/7 + 14/96 is 193/336.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 7 and 96 is 672
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 672 - For the 1st fraction, since 7 × 96 = 672,
3/7 = 3 × 96/7 × 96 = 288/672 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 96 × 7 = 672,
14/96 = 14 × 7/96 × 7 = 98/672 - Add the two like fractions:
288/672 + 98/672 = 288 + 98/672 = 386/672 - 386/672 simplified gives 193/336
- So, 3/7 + 14/96 = 193/336
